Where We Work

We have had an impact on thousands of lives in over nine countries around the world.

Despite an abundance of natural resources in many developing countries, a very high percentage of the population live below the poverty line. Many children are unable to attend school, particularly in rural areas – unemployment follows, and a lack of entrepreneurial infrastructure means that small farmers and labourers can make no progress. Ecological issues are rising to the forefront, with continuous access to drinking water being a huge challenge as global warming persists.

Through participation with TRT, so many skills are developed that reach far beyond the rugby pitch, and this is our key to sustainability. By taking a holistic approach – encouraging local ownership, and extending our teaching skills to others – local coaches and volunteers now run Tag Rugby centres in nine countries worldwide.

Parallel to this, young people trained through the programme in the UK often represent TRT by coaching and mentoring local children in deprived UK communities.

Since the resumption of activities post-Covid lockdown, TRT now focusses its work and resources on our programmes in Zimbabwe. But the flags below allow you to see what we have done in other countries in the past.
